Хотите создать новое окно Dolphin из лаунчера Unity?

Хотите создать новое окно Dolphin из лаунчера Unity?

Я установил файловый менеджер Dolphin, когда файловый менеджер Ubuntu 13.04 перестал поддерживать расширяемые папки в файловой панели. Иногда мне нравится запускать отдельные экземпляры Dolphin в разных рабочих пространствах Unity. Сейчас я могу открыть существующий экземпляр Dolphin, открыть меню «Файл» и выбрать «Новое окно», чтобы создать новый экземпляр Dolphin. Затем я могу переместить новый экземпляр Dolphin в соответствующее рабочее пространство.

Я бы предпочел, из соответствующего рабочего пространства, щелкнуть правой кнопкой мыши значок файлового менеджера Dolphin на панели запуска Unity и выбрать опцию «Новое окно». К сожалению, такой опции не существует.

Я попробовал открыть терминал и ввести следующие команды:

gsettings get com.canonical.Unity.Launcher favorites
cd /usr/share/applications/
gksudo gedit unity://expo-icon

Мои усилия не увенчались успехом; Dolphin не запускается из файла *.desktop. Может кто-нибудь подскажет, как добавить опцию "Новое окно" к значку Dolphin в лаунчере Unity?

решение1

Вы можете создать пользовательский лаунчер Dolphin с записью в списке быстрого доступа для открытия нового окна.

Создайте лаунчер в ~/.local/share/applications:

gedit  ~/.local/share/applications/dolphin.desktop

Скопируйте и вставьте в файл следующий текст:

[Desktop Entry]
Name=Dolphin (custom)
Exec=dolphin %i -caption "%c" %u
Icon=system-file-manager
Type=Application
X-DocPath=dolphin/index.html
Categories=Qt;KDE;System;FileTools;FileManager;
GenericName=File Manager
Terminal=false
MimeType=inode/directory;
InitialPreference=10

X-Ayatana-Desktop-Shortcuts=OpenNewWindow

[OpenNewWindow Shortcut Group]
Name=Open New Window
Exec=dolphin %u
TargetEnvironment=Unity

Сохраните файл, выйдите из gedit и найдите свой новый лаунчер в панели. Затем просто закрепите его в доке.


Если вы не хотите создавать новый лаунчер, вы можете отредактировать существующий и просто добавить X-Ayatana..в файл все следующие строки:

gksudo gedit /usr/share/applications/kde4/dolphin.desktop

(Примечание: 13.04 вам, возможно, придется gksudoсначала установить ( sudo apt-get install gksu))

Однако я бы не советовал изменять оригинальный лаунчер, так как он будет возвращаться к исходному состоянию при каждом обновлении Dolphin.


Источники:

Как вручную редактировать/создавать новые элементы запуска в Unity?

Какие пользовательские лаунчеры и списки Unity Quicklist доступны?

Связанный контент